Research Interests

Neuroendocrinology; comparative aspects of hypothalamic - pituitary relationships in mammals.

Publications

1. Evidence for diverse pathways of hypophysiotropic hormone transport in mammals. Comp. Biochem. Physiol. Part C 119 (1998):365-374.

2. Endocrinology of reproduction in bats: Central Control. In: Reproductive Biology of Bats, (2000) E. Crichton and P. Krutzsch, eds., Academic Press.
